Elements Influencing Headset Prices
The price of a headset can differ significantly based on several factors. Understanding these elements can help customers make notified options when purchasing headsets.
1. Technology and Features
Headsets come geared up with a huge selection of features that can greatly influence their rates. Typical technological improvements consist of:
- Noise Cancellation: Active sound cancellation (ANC) technology is typically found in higher-end models. This feature improves audio quality by minimizing background noise.
- Wireless vs. Wired: Wireless headsets generally command higher prices due to the innovation associated with Bluetooth or other wireless connections.
- Audio Quality: Brands that stress high-definition sound quality often price their products greater. Studio-quality headsets, for example, offer more accurate audio fidelity than basic models.
- Microphone Quality: For players and specialists, the quality of the microphone integrated into headsets can drastically affect functionality and, subsequently, rates.
2. Brand Reputation
Established brand names like Bose, Sony, and Sennheiser often have higher price points because of their reputation for quality and dependability, whereas lesser-known brands may use cheaper alternatives that do not have specific features or sturdiness.
3. Products and Build Quality
The materials used in building can contribute significantly to a headset's price. High-end designs might utilize premium plastics, metals, and other durable products that not only enhance convenience however likewise increase durability.

5. Type of Headset
Different types of headsets serve different purposes and feature their particular price ranges:
Type of Headset | Price Range (GBP) | Typical Use |
---|---|---|
Standard Wired Headset | ₤ 20 - ₤ 50 | Casual listening |
Gaming Headsets | ₤ 50 - ₤ 300 | Gaming environments |
Noise-Cancelling Headsets | ₤ 100 - ₤ 400 | Travel and work environments |
Studio Headphones | ₤ 100 - ₤ 800+ | Professional audio production |
True Wireless Earbuds | ₤ 50 - ₤ 300 | Everyday use and convenience |

FAQs About Headset Prices
Q1: What is the typical cost of a good headset?
A1: A decent headset typically ranges from ₤ 50 to ₤ 200, depending upon the functions and brand name. Fundamental models may provide less than perfect sound quality, while mid-range choices often provide a good balance between price and performance.
Q2: Are more costly headsets worth the financial investment?
A2: More costly models typically feature exceptional sound quality, much better comfort, and advanced functions such as sound cancellation and top quality microphones. For serious users, such as players or audio experts, the financial investment can be worth it.
Q3: Do wireless headsets cost more than wired ones?
A3: Generally, yes, due to the included technology associated with wireless Bluetooth connections. However, the price distinction can also depend on brand name track record and extra functions.
Q4: Are there any budget options that provide good quality?
A4: Yes, there are a number of spending plan choices that offer good quality, specifically from emerging brand names. Customers ought to search for models with good reviews and vital features that suit their requirements.
Q5: What should I consider before purchasing a headset?
A5: Consider elements such as use purpose (video gaming, travel, or workplace), convenience, audio quality, microphone efficiency, battery life (for wireless), and naturally, budget restraints.
